How to Evaluate HRMS Software

How to Evaluate HRMS Software

Understand and identify needs from your HRMS Software

In order to determine your needs are for an HRMSSoftware, you need to know what functionalities and features HR software applications provide. Once you have understood the features you need, you can then make an optimal decision on which HRMS Software to buy.

Standard HRMS Software Features and Functionalities

Employee Database

Employee Database is the most basic feature with all HRMS software applications. The employee database should contain fields for the information that your company has in an employee file.

Payroll

Payroll comes as a separate module and is not present among many HRMS Packages. The benefit of having the payroll module in your HRMS Software is that all of the HR and Payroll data is contained in a single system. This saves the effort of double entry of Employee data, as well as removes possible data entry errors.Since a Payroll module is the most complex system amongst the various HR modules, an HRMS Software which contains Payroll Module should definitely be preferred as it denotes a software with more depth and integration.

Timesheet

Time Collection – This module is basically an online employee time sheet. The employee should be able to input the hours they worked and on which tasks they worked on, and submit the information to their manager using the HRMS Software.

Recruitment

An online recruitmentmanagement module offers the ability to create job application forms and post them online, thereby collecting applicant information on the fly. With this module, prospective candidates can apply for jobs directly on your web site. The applicant data can then be searched to determine the most qualified candidate. Good HRMS Software also offer the ability to schedule interviews and send interview reminders to the applicant as well as the interviewer.

Employee Self Service

ESS – Employee Self Service is the function of the HRMS software to provide employees or managers ability to access and, if approved, change data related to themselves. In addition, Employees can view and download their payslips, apply for leave, and submit expense claims online.ESS is a very critical factor for the HR department to consider when buying an HRMS Software. Studies show that HR personnel spend 60% to 90% of their time providing payslips, managing leaves and clearing expense claims of the employees. With these tasks being done online, it allows the HR personnel to focus on HR strategy and employee welfare.

Manager Self Service

This again is a very critical factor for the HR department to consider while buying HRMS software. This allows managers to change or approve employees’ requests for Leave, and claims, in addition to managing their appraisal and payroll information.

Email Alerts

This is a simple yet important function of an HRMS software that saves a lot of time and effort on the part of the HR personnel, and also provides good communication with employees. This feature in a good HRMS software allows automatic emails to notify employees of important events like appraisal submission deadlines, interview timings, leave approvals, claims approval and more.

Performance Appraisal Management

HRMS Appraisal module, which invites feedback from senior employees (including the supervisor/manager), peers and subordinates, is the key method for collecting performance feedback. Managers can rate employees based on competencies and goals defined in the HRM Software for each designation or job. Then, employees and managers can track the success and progress of each goal before, during and after the review process.
